python3學習筆記(12)

import random
#關鍵字end可以用於將結果輸出到同一行,或者在輸出的末尾添加不同的字符
list=[1,2,3,4,5]
for x in list:
    print(x,end=',')
#if條件控制
'''
格式如下:
if 表達式:
    語句塊(語句塊注意前面的空格)
else:
    語句塊
    
多個條件
if condition_1:
    statement_block_1
elif condition_2:
    statement_block_2
else:
    statement_block_3
'''
if 1 in list:
    print('1在列表中')
else:
    print('1不在列表中')

num=((random.random()*10)+1)//1
print("猜數遊戲開始,請輸入你的答案")
inputNum=int(input())
if inputNum>num:
    print("大了,大了")
elif inputNum<num:
    print("小了,小了")
else:
    print("恭喜你答對了,你好棒棒哦!")

'''
注意:
1、每個條件後面要使用冒號 :,表示接下來是滿足條件後要執行的語句塊。
2、使用縮進來劃分語句塊,相同縮進數的語句在一起組成一個語句塊。
3、在Python中沒有switch – case語句。
'''

#if嵌套
'''
if 表達式1:
    語句
    if 表達式2:
        語句
    elif 表達式3:
        語句
    else:
        語句
elif 表達式4:
    語句
else:
    語句
'''

num=int(input("輸入一個數字:"))
if num%2==0:
    if num%3==0:
        print ("你輸入的數字可以整除 2 和 3")
    else:
        print ("你輸入的數字可以整除 2,但不能整除 3")
else:
    if num%3==0:
        print ("你輸入的數字可以整除 3,但不能整除 2")
    else:
        print  ("你輸入的數字不能整除 2 和 3")

 

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章